tce-load -i compiletc meson libsoup-dev libxslt-dev check-dev gobject-introspection-dev vala-dev perl5

https://releases.pagure.org/libosinfo/libosinfo-1.7.1.tar.xz

cd libosinfo-1.7.1

mkdir build
cd build

CC="gcc -flto -fuse-linker-plugin -mtune=generic -Os -pipe" CXX="g++ -flto -fuse-linker-plugin -mtune=generic -Os -pipe -fno-exceptions -fno-rtti" meson --prefix=/usr/local --localstatedir=/var --buildtype=plain -Denable-gtk-doc=false -Dwith-pci-ids-path=/usr/local/share/hwdata/pci.ids.gz -Dwith-usb-ids-path=/usr/local/share/hwdata/usb.ids.gz

ninja [0m 14.21s]
sudo ninja install

$ osinfo-query os
Error loading OS data: Error opening file /usr/local/share/hwdata: Is a directory